930 Dolores St, Santa Cruz, CA 95062
Mole Mole locations & hours near Santa Cruz
18 miles
212 N Santa Cruz Ave, Los Gatos, CA 95030
21 miles
2041 Woodard Rd, San Jose, CA 95124
26 miles
535 S Market St, San Jose, CA 95113
28 miles
590 Old San Francisco Rd, Sunnyvale, CA 94086
29 miles
7th Ave & Mission St, Carmel, CA 93921
59 miles
610 22nd St, Ste 308, San Francisco, CA 94107
63 miles
1320 65th St, Emeryville, CA 94608
69 miles
4501 Sand Creek Rd, Antioch, CA 94531
72 miles
706 13th St, Modesto, CA 95354
75 miles
912 Lincoln Ave, San Rafael, CA 94901
113 miles
2455 Jefferson Blvd, #130, West Sacramento, CA 95691
122 miles
9503 S Hughes Ave, Fresno, CA 93706
124 miles
434 Center St, Healdsburg, CA 95448
183 miles
521 N Lake Blvd, Tahoe City, CA 96145